accent Gründerservice GmbH, was established within the framework of the AplusB Program in August of 2005. It has received strong support from the Lower Austrian business world, academic institutions, R&D institutions, and governmental agencies in Lower Austria for policies in the fields of technology, education, and the economy. Equipped with an overall budget of approximately €5 million, accent aims at sparking the interest of potential foundersfrom academic institutions with a wide array of measures.
The Lower Austrian government has contributed €1.9 million to fund accent Gründerservice GmbH. As academic and R&D institutions are spread in different locations, accent Gründerservice GmBH has established subcenters in the towns of Krems, Tulln and Wiener Neustadt with the help of its consortium partners. This measure guarantees a more efficient liaison to people interested in starting spin-offs or working on projects. When fully functional, the accent team will consist of seven members, who focus on initiating, coordinating, and implementing measures to stimulate new business; executing a first evaluation of interesting projects; providing a liaison for those working on a scientific or technological project; and assuring consistent development of the center’s services.
accent’s consortium partners provide direct access to existing support systems for potential new business owners and young entrepreneurs. The Donau University Krems, the RIZ NÖ Gründeragentur GmbH, N.vest Unternehmensfinanzierungen des Landes NÖ GmbH and the Niederösterreichische Bildungsgesellschaft m.b.h will partner up to establish accent Gründerservice GmbH and invest it with their combined know-how for potential new business owners who are university graduates.
As important academic partners, the University of Applied Sciences Wiener Neustadt with the subcenters in Tulln and Wieselburg will support accent Gründerservice GmbH and all those working on projects in conjunction with experienced entrepreneurs, a wide variety of R&D institutions and other partners in the fields of finance and communication. Collaborations with tech2b "AplusB - the austrian inkubatornetwork, the Southern Moravian innovation center in Brno and its academic partners, the University of Technology in Bratislava, the University of Technology in Zilina and University Györ will also be used to make national and international expertise on academic spin-offs available to accent.
